Job Description

Building off Oracle's Cloud momentum, the Oracle Health Applications & Infrastructure organization has been established to focus on product development and strategy for Oracle Health, with the aim of supporting modernized, automated healthcare. This entrepreneurial team is committed to creating a world-class engineering center that fosters innovation and energy. At Oracle Health, the mission is to enhance global healthcare and quality of life by improving access to health and research data for patients and healthcare providers. The team is currently seeking hands-on engineers with a strong background in various areas of software engineering such as distributed systems, identity, security, observability, and user experience. This is an exciting opportunity to contribute to the design and development of new cloud-centric applications from the ground up in a fast-growing and innovative environment. As a Consulting Member of Technical Staff (CMTS) at Oracle Health, you will play a key role in designing and building scalable, distributed, and resilient software components and services to support the health care platform and applications. The ideal candidate will have a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field (Master's degree preferred) and a minimum of 12 years of experience in distributed service engineering within a software development environment. Proficiency in Java, hands-on experience with public cloud services, and a deep understanding of object-oriented design within a cloud environment are essential requirements for this role. Additionally, the candidate should have expertise in areas such as networking protocols, infrastructure as code tools like Terraform, containers and container orchestration technologies (e.g., Kubernetes, Docker), and databases and storage technologies. The successful candidate will also demonstrate proficiency in ES6, Javascript, ReactJS, Redux, TypeScript, HTML5, CSS3, and responsive design principles. Experience with backend services, REST APIs, GraphQL, test frameworks, Linux, and technical leadership skills are highly desirable qualities for this role. Preferred qualifications include experience in the healthcare industry or electronic medical records systems, developing services on public cloud platforms, and knowledge of compliance standards such as FedRAMP and PCI DSS.
